Masters of Poker: Annie Duke's Beginner's Guide to Texas Hold'em (2005)
Member Rating:  
Learn when to hold 'em and when to fold 'em as World Series of Poker Tournament of Champions winner Annie Duke schools amateur gamblers on the finer points of Texas Hold 'em in this release designed to make every player a pro. From starting hands and bluffing to poker etiquette, raising and trapping, it's all included here. For those not familiar with poker lingo, Duke also offers all the poker-speak needed to get viewers through to the last hand of the night. ~ Jason Buchanan, Rovi

    This is definitely for beginners, with just a touch of intermediate strategy. Annie Duke does talk a little too fast, and she "ummms" a lot. There is nothing on bluffing or trapping, but quite a bit on poker etiquette and starting hands. All in all, not a bad one to start with if you have no idea on how to play, or just started learning. Would have given it another star if she spoke a little slower and didn't seem so nervous.
